Supply and installation of UPVC partitions with doors shall utilize UPVC profile sections with an outer wall thickness of 2.30mm (±0.2mm), featuring an outer frame of 74mm x 60mm x 56mm, a shutter of 104mm x 60mm x 66mm, a mullion of 72mm x 60mm x 36mm, a glazing bead of 35mm x 18mm, a 20mm multi-chambered hollow uPVC panel section of 150mm x 20mm, and a uPVC panel bead of 19mm x 16mm. All profiles of frames, sash, and mullion shall be reinforced, where required, with 1mm thick GI steel sections. The door will be equipped with 3D hinges for enhanced weight holding capacity, and security devices such as multipoint lock systems with a cylinder lock facilitated handle, all compliant with relevant specifications and departmental directives. Glazing or uPVC panels shall be 5mm thick Plain Toughened or uPVC panel grip, held by TPE (Grey) weather-sealed gaskets. All corners and mullion joints of the frame and sash shall be mitred cut and fusion welded without mechanical joints, with all welded joints neatly trimmed to a grooved nib finish, ensuring the finished products are free from sharp edges. The complete units shall be fixed into pre-finished openings by drilling and fastening through the outer frame using high-quality fasteners, and silicon sealant shall be applied to fill the gap between the wall and the frame for a leak- proof installation and completion etc., Complete and as directed by the department officers.
"Supply and Installation of 74 mm Drywall Partition with two layers of MGO-Magnesia Cement board, square edge, Magnesia cement core panels of size 1200x2400x12mm, volume density 1000kgs/m3, weight 12kg/m2 installed by using Auminimum channel.The Aluminimum channel 1.5mm thick, length 3600mm fixed to the floor and soffit ceiling with suitable fasteners at 300mm staggered centers. Silica noise and fire rated silicon sealant /Matt to be caulked along the lining frame before fixing the Aluminimum channels. Then Aluminimum channel of 25x50x1.5mm thick should be placed into the floor/head channel positioned vertically at 600mm centers. Extra reinforcement to be provided at openings (doors, windows, etc). Synthetic Polyfiber, 1000 gsm density, thickness 50mm, width 600mm is held in position with Stick S7 dab spots inbetween Aluminimum Channel. Magnesia Cement board 1200X2400X12mm is fastened onto the Aluminimum Channel behind in staggered manner using self drilling (drill tip) fasteners at 300mm centers. 4mm gap should be maintained between boards on all sides. Repeat the process similarly on the other side of the framework to get 74 mm thick partition system. 4mm gap between boards to be filled in full depth by using Jointing Compound as per given recommendations and guidelines.Technical Parameters Fire (Class) – 1 & P, Acoustics - STC 43, Thermal conductivity(W/mk)– 0.118, Climate (°C, RH) – 50, 95, Light reflectance (%) – Paint dependant ,Green (VoC,RC %) – Low, 30 complete and as directed by the departmental engineers.
Providing UPVC (Un-Plas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) Door: Providing and fixing casement doors fabricated from un-plasticized polyvinyl chloride (uPVC) sections. Profiles: The profiles should be three chamber system which provides high insulation properties with outer frame 60mm x 55mm with an outer wall thickness of 2.4mm. The window unit should be designed with all corner joints mitred and fusion welded. Windows should be steel reinforced with 25 x 24 x 25mm steel reinforcement with a thickness of 1mm to have dimensional stability. The sash should be of 60 x 102mm. The mullion should be of 60 x 74mm. The profiles should have co-extruded seals. Hardware: All the hardware like friction stays, handles should be screwed with self tapping screws. The handles, locks should be designed so that they cannot be released from outside. Glazing: The window system should be glazed with 5mm plain float glass / 6mm bison lam Installation: The profiles should be cut to length and welded 45 degrees. The window should be designed such that the water drainage does not pass through the reinforcement chamber. The window system should be fixed directly to the plastered brick wall using self expanding nylon plug and driving ms electroplated screws into plug.
